On the occasion of World Mental Health Day, the Saudi Ministry of Health, in cooperation with several relevant authorities, launched extensive awareness campaigns across the Kingdom. These campaigns aim to promote the concept of mental health among members of society and provide psychological support to patients and visitors.
This year’s campaigns focused on the importance of early detection of mental illnesses, reducing the social stigma associated with them, and raising awareness of the importance of seeking help from qualified specialists.
The initiatives witnessed significant engagement from various groups, most notably university students, healthcare workers, and families, reflecting growing community awareness of mental health issues and the role of modern psychotherapy in improving quality of life.
